Chevrolet Repair - air conditioner compressor


Expert: Robert Summers - 6/12/2009

Question
have a 1998 s-10 v-6,automatic, two wheel drive.  freon leaked out during winter.compressor was recycling on and off very fast.  put in 134a freon.guage now reads 25 with cold air but compressor runs continous.  will not cut off.  help.  thanks

Answer
Hi Rodney. you may need a new pressure switch. or check that when you turn the air off that the switch is not still live to the compressor clutch. with air off there should be no power to the connector at the commpressor. if still live you may need to change switch...hope this helps
